Jak dostosować stronę mobilną do różnorodnych urządzeń? To pytanie staje się coraz bardziej istotne w erze, gdy korzystanie z internetu na urządzeniach mobilnych zyskuje na znaczeniu. Właściwe dostosowanie strony do różnych rozmiarów ekranów i systemów operacyjnych jest kluczowe dla zapewnienia użytkownikom pozytywnych doświadczeń. W tym artykule omówimy najważniejsze aspekty tworzenia responsywnych stron mobilnych oraz techniki, które pomogą w ich optymalizacji.
Dlaczego responsywność jest kluczowa?
Responsywność strony internetowej odnosi się do jej zdolności do dostosowywania się do różnych rozmiarów ekranów i urządzeń. W dobie smartfonów i tabletów, które mają różne rozdzielczości i proporcje, responsywność staje się nie tylko zaletą, ale wręcz koniecznością. Oto kilka powodów, dla których warto inwestować w responsywne projektowanie stron mobilnych:
- Lepsze doświadczenia użytkowników: Użytkownicy oczekują, że strony będą działały płynnie i były łatwe w nawigacji, niezależnie od urządzenia, z którego korzystają. Responsywne strony zapewniają lepsze wrażenia, co przekłada się na dłuższy czas spędzony na stronie.
- Wyższe pozycje w wynikach wyszukiwania: Google preferuje responsywne strony w wynikach wyszukiwania, co oznacza, że dobrze zoptymalizowana strona mobilna może przyczynić się do zwiększenia ruchu organicznego.
- Oszczędność czasu i kosztów: Tworzenie jednej responsywnej strony zamiast kilku wersji dla różnych urządzeń pozwala zaoszczędzić czas i zasoby na rozwój oraz utrzymanie.
Podstawowe zasady projektowania responsywnego
Projektowanie responsywne opiera się na kilku kluczowych zasadach, które warto wziąć pod uwagę podczas tworzenia strony mobilnej. Oto najważniejsze z nich:
1. Elastyczne siatki i układy
Elastyczne siatki to fundament responsywnego projektowania. Zamiast używać stałych jednostek miary, takich jak piksele, warto zastosować procenty lub jednostki względne, takie jak em czy rem. Dzięki temu elementy strony będą mogły dostosowywać się do rozmiaru ekranu, co zapewni lepszą elastyczność.
2. Media queries
Media queries to technika CSS, która pozwala na stosowanie różnych stylów w zależności od rozmiaru ekranu. Dzięki nim można dostosować wygląd strony do różnych urządzeń, co jest kluczowe dla responsywności. Przykładowo, można zmienić układ kolumn, rozmiar czcionek czy ukryć niektóre elementy na mniejszych ekranach.
3. Obrazy i multimedia
Obrazy powinny być dostosowane do różnych rozmiarów ekranów. Warto korzystać z techniki zwanej „responsive images”, która pozwala na ładowanie różnych wersji obrazów w zależności od rozmiaru ekranu. Można to osiągnąć za pomocą atrybutu „srcset” w tagu , co pozwala na optymalizację ładowania i oszczędność danych mobilnych.
4. Prosta nawigacja
Na urządzeniach mobilnych przestrzeń jest ograniczona, dlatego nawigacja powinna być prosta i intuicyjna. Warto zastosować rozwijane menu lub ikony, które zajmują mniej miejsca, a jednocześnie umożliwiają łatwy dostęp do najważniejszych sekcji strony.
5. Testowanie na różnych urządzeniach
Testowanie strony na różnych urządzeniach i przeglądarkach jest kluczowe dla zapewnienia jej responsywności. Warto korzystać z narzędzi do testowania, takich jak Google Mobile-Friendly Test, które pozwalają na sprawdzenie, jak strona wygląda na różnych ekranach.
Techniki optymalizacji strony mobilnej
Oprócz podstawowych zasad projektowania responsywnego, istnieje wiele technik, które mogą pomóc w optymalizacji strony mobilnej. Oto niektóre z nich:
1. Minimalizacja zasobów
Strony mobilne powinny być lekkie i szybkie. Warto zminimalizować rozmiar plików CSS i JavaScript, a także kompresować obrazy. Użycie narzędzi takich jak Gzip do kompresji plików może znacznie przyspieszyć ładowanie strony.
2. Lazy loading
Lazy loading to technika, która polega na ładowaniu obrazów i innych zasobów tylko wtedy, gdy są one widoczne na ekranie. Dzięki temu można znacznie przyspieszyć czas ładowania strony, co jest szczególnie ważne na urządzeniach mobilnych, gdzie szybkość ma kluczowe znaczenie.
3. Optymalizacja formularzy
Formularze na stronach mobilnych powinny być proste i łatwe do wypełnienia. Warto ograniczyć liczbę pól do minimum oraz stosować odpowiednie typy pól, takie jak „tel” dla numerów telefonów czy „email” dla adresów e-mail, co ułatwia użytkownikom wprowadzanie danych.
4. Użycie CDN
Content Delivery Network (CDN) to sieć serwerów, które przechowują kopie zasobów strony w różnych lokalizacjach. Dzięki temu użytkownicy mogą pobierać zasoby z najbliższego serwera, co przyspiesza ładowanie strony, zwłaszcza na urządzeniach mobilnych.
5. Monitorowanie wydajności
Regularne monitorowanie wydajności strony mobilnej jest kluczowe dla jej optymalizacji. Narzędzia takie jak Google PageSpeed Insights czy GTmetrix pozwalają na analizę czasu ładowania strony oraz wskazują obszary do poprawy.
Podsumowanie
Dostosowanie strony mobilnej do różnorodnych urządzeń to nie tylko kwestia estetyki, ale przede wszystkim funkcjonalności i użyteczności. Właściwe projektowanie responsywne oraz optymalizacja strony mogą znacząco wpłynąć na doświadczenia użytkowników oraz pozycję w wynikach wyszukiwania. Warto zainwestować czas i zasoby w te aspekty, aby zapewnić użytkownikom jak najlepsze wrażenia podczas korzystania z naszej strony na urządzeniach mobilnych.